How Manchester Music Scene Became City FC Soundtrack: From Haçienda to Stadium
Born in 1991, Oasis became the emblematic voice of Manchester’s working-class pride and swagger. Their early performances at venues like the Boardwalk and Castlefield Bowl cemented their local roots and tied their music to the city’s energy. Their blend of raw attitude and unapologetic lyrics resonated with football fans, setting the stage for an enduring crossover between rock and sport.
When “Don’t Look Back in Anger” Echoed Across City Terraces
Oasis’s songs didn’t just score albums—they scored stadiums. Tracks like “Don’t Look Back in Anger” became fixtures after City goals, woven into the terraces as powerful anthems of resilience . Noel Gallagher even appeared wearing a City kit during photoshoots, blending football imagery with rock aesthetics. Their music uplifted fans and players alike—a cultural union that transformed matchday into musical celebration.
Pep, Pillars & Pure Manchester: Oasis Reunites in Heaton Park
In July 2025, Oasis’s sold-out Heaton Park reunion drew over 70,000 fans—onstage, Liam Gallagher dedicated “D’You Know What I Mean?” to Pep Guardiola, whom he dubbed “the greatest manager of all time.” While applause and boos mixed, Manchester City’s manager joined Oasis backstage with the Gallagher family—a moment of city-wide unity. That night, music and sport collided under the Mancunian sky, reaffirming Oasis as part of City’s soul.
